Collision Estimator Jobs in New York
A Collision Estimator, also known as an Auto Damage Appraiser, plays a crucial role in the automotive industry. They are responsible for assessing damage to vehicles caused by accidents or other incidents and estimating the cost of repairs. This involves inspecting the physical aspects of the vehicle, taking photographs, and preparing comprehensive reports. It is necessary for them to have a solid understanding of different types of vehicles and auto parts, as well as the ability to use estimation software. They often work closely with clients, insurance companies, and repair shops, so excellent communication and customer service skills are crucial. Certifications such as the Inter-Industry Conference on Auto Collision Repair (I-CAR) certification can be beneficial.
Prior to becoming a Collision Estimator, an individual could hold positions such as an Auto Body Technician or an Auto Mechanic, where they would gain hands-on experience fixing and understanding the mechanics of vehicles. They may also work as an Insurance Adjuster or Claims Adjuster, which involves evaluating insurance claims and negotiating settlements. Each of these roles requires knowledge of vehicles and repairs, attention to detail, and strong customer service skills, providing a solid foundation for a career as a Collision Estimator.
